GOLF IS A HANDS GAME



Golf is a hands game first. Without an understanding of how the hands should move you will never be a good golfer. Most amateurs find a way of getting it done but are unaware that they have educated their hands to work incorrectly and therefore will always fight a slice or not compress the ball and not hit the ball very far. Train your hands before anything else.
